Sheridan's Troopers on the Border is a narrative of more than six months spent on the southern plains of the United States, observing the operations of the army directed by then Major Sheridan against the native peoples of the Plains on the Republican, the Arkansas, and the Washita. In his narrative, Keim combines useful information with entertaining reading of the soldier’s life on the Plains.
